Runbook fragment — PedalFlow rebalancer, deploy verification

For the security reviewer: before approving a PedalFlow rebalancer deploy, confirm the dispatch service runs under the restricted service account and that van-routing payloads are signed at the Osterfield gateway. Unsigned payloads must be rejected, never queued. Each approved deploy must be matched against the token below.

pipeline stamp: htk31_3c6b63a1fd55b8745625d3b6ce9c5fc

## Brindlemere Environments: FD-Leak Hunt

We're tracking leaked file descriptors in the Brindlemere staging tier. On-call: compare the live process limits against the canonical settings before restarting anything, since a restart destroys the evidence. Capture `lsof` output first, then diff. The canonical environment configuration is listed below:

service settings:
FRAMIR_LOG_LEVEL=debug
FRAMIR_METRICS_HOST=metrics.framir.tolvaqcorp.corp
FRAMIR_POOL_SIZE=16

For the board. Velmora Systems proposes a 60/40 joint venture with Quillbank Industries to manufacture marine sensor arrays in Dornhaven. Capital commitment: moderate; payback modeled at four years. Quillbank brings distribution across three regions; we contribute the Lantern sensor IP. Key risks: governance split, supplier concentration, and regulatory review timelines. Counsel recommends a termination clause tied to volume milestones. Decision requested at the next session. The confidential strategic rationale follows below.

board note of kadug-tawig: Only 5 of the 100 pilot accounts renewed Oliath, so a churn review is set for April 15.